What's the best time of year to travel to Colville with my pet?
When you're travelling with pets, keeping tabs on the weather can help you make the trip more safe and fun for everyone. The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 19°C, while the coldest months are December and January, with an average of -3°C. The snowiest months in Colville are January, December, February and March, with each month seeing an average of 16 cm of snowfall.
